Navigating Construction: Cut Pile versus Loop PileÂ
To find the perfect carpet, it helps to understand the two primary categories of construction: cut pile and loop pile. Cut pile carpets are manufactured by cutting the yarn loops, leaving the individual fiber ends exposed pointing upward. This category includes highly popular styles such as saxony, plush, and frieze. Saxony and plush carpets offer a smooth, formal finish that feels incredibly soft underfoot, making them ideal for primary bedrooms. Frieze carpets feature highly twisted yarns that create a textured, casual appearance. This texture is exceptionally clever at hiding footprints and vacuum marks, making it a stellar option for high-traffic living areas.Â
Loop pile carpets, most famously represented by Berber, keep the yarn loops entirely intact. This interlocking loop design creates a highly dense, rugged surface that inherently resists crushing and matting. Loop piles are built to endure heavy foot traffic, making them the traditional go-to selection for home offices, hallways, and staircases. For homeowners seeking the best of both worlds, cut-and-loop carpets combine varying pile heights to create gorgeous geometric or linear patterns. These patterned carpets act as a design focal point, adding visual depth and sophisticated style to any room.Â
Fiber Technology and Selecting the Right UnderlaymentÂ
The material composition of your carpet fiber plays a massive role in its stain resistance and long-term resilience. Nylon stands out as the most popular synthetic option due to its incredible elasticity; it bounces back effortlessly after being stepped on or holding heavy furniture. Polyester is celebrated for its rich, fade-resistant color arrays and exceptional built-in stain resistance, frequently making it a highly budget-friendly choice for active families. For those prioritizing natural luxury, wool remains the premier gold standard. Wool fibers are naturally flame-retardant, eco-friendly, and possess a unique structural memory that maintains its plush appearance for decades.Â
However, even the finest carpet fiber cannot perform its best without a high-quality carpet pad underneath. The cushion acts as a critical shock absorber, preventing the carpet backing from rubbing against the subfloor and wearing out prematurely. A premium pad also enhances the thermal insulation of your room and significantly dampens ambient noise, maximizing the peaceful nature of your home. Transforming Your Home with Premium TextilesÂ
Integrating a premium carpet into your interior design does more than just soften your flooring; it improves the acoustic balance of your home and provides a safe, non-slip environment for children and pets. When paired with basic routine maintenance—such as weekly vacuuming and professional steam cleanings every twelve to eighteen months—modern carpets retain their vibrant beauty and luxurious texture for years to come.Â
